Change in ovirt-engine[master]: restapi: Remove ReadOnlyResources interface
juan.hernandez at redhat.com
juan.hernandez at redhat.com
Mon Feb 16 08:54:54 UTC 2015
Juan Hernandez has submitted this change and it was merged.
Change subject: restapi: Remove ReadOnlyResources interface
......................................................................
restapi: Remove ReadOnlyResources interface
The presence of this interface induces errors in the RSDL generator. In
particular the type of the disk snapshots collection is reported as
"BaseResource" instead of "DiskSnapshot", which causes additional issues
in the consumers of the RSDL, including the generators of the Python and
Java SDKs. To avoid this issue this patch removes completely that
interface.
Change-Id: Id449ea7bb88f7acae0a3b536aa2d45e1ddbeb48e
Signed-off-by: Juan Hernandez <juan.hernandez at redhat.com>
---
M back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/DiskSnapshotResource.java
M back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/DiskSnapshotsResource.java
M back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/HostNumaNodeResource.java
M back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/ImageResource.java
M back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/ImagesResource.java
D back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/ReadOnlyResource.java
D backend/manager/modules/restapi/interface/definition/src/main/java/org/ovirt/engine/api/resource/ReadOnlyResources.java
7 files changed, 22 insertions(+), 82 deletions(-)
Approvals:
Ori Liel: Looks good to me, approved
Juan Hernandez: Verified
--
To view, visit http://gerrit.ovirt.org/37755
To unsubscribe, visit http://gerrit.ovirt.org/settings
Gerrit-MessageType: merged
Gerrit-Change-Id: Id449ea7bb88f7acae0a3b536aa2d45e1ddbeb48e
Gerrit-PatchSet: 2
Gerrit-Project: ovirt-engine
Gerrit-Branch: master
Gerrit-Owner: Juan Hernandez <juan.hernandez at redhat.com>
Gerrit-Reviewer: Juan Hernandez <juan.hernandez at redhat.com>
Gerrit-Reviewer: Ori Liel <oliel at redhat.com>
Gerrit-Reviewer: automation at ovirt.org
Gerrit-Reviewer: oVirt Jenkins CI Server
More information about the Engine-commits
mailing list